What is the Illinois Vision Examination Report?
The Illinois Vision Examination Report is a healthcare form designed to document the results of vision screenings for children. It plays a critical role in ensuring that vision health is monitored effectively. This form is essential for parents or guardians to track their child's vision health and is also utilized by doctors during examinations.
Documenting vision screenings is important not only for maintaining accurate medical records but also for facilitating early diagnosis of vision issues in children. Hence, both parents and healthcare professionals rely on this form for proper documentation.

Key Features of the Illinois Vision Examination Report
The Illinois Vision Examination Report includes several key features that facilitate its completion and understanding. It contains fillable fields for personal information, allowing parents to add crucial details about their child.
-
Sections for the doctor’s visual acuity evaluations, ocular motor assessments, and general comments on the child’s vision health.
-
Signature requirements from both parents and the examining doctor, underscoring the collaborative nature of this process.
These features are designed to streamline the documentation process and ensure clarity in communication between parents and healthcare providers.
